In a world dominated by centralized financial systems and towering financial institutions, a decentralized, community-driven cryptocurrency known as Dogecoin (DOGE) has emerged as a symbol of hope, unity, and financial freedom for the people. With its humble beginnings as a joke currency in 2013, Dogecoin has evolved into a formidable force within the crypto ecosystem, capturing the hearts and minds of millions worldwide.

Dogecoin operates on a proof-of-work blockchain, similar to that of Bitcoin. However, it distinguishes itself through its unique features and unwavering commitment to the community. With a seemingly endless supply, Dogecoin ensures that it remains accessible and affordable for all, fostering a sense of inclusivity and empowering the masses.

Beyond its technical attributes, Dogecoin has become an emblem of camaraderie and support. The vibrant and passionate community behind the currency is renowned for its charitable endeavors and philanthropic initiatives. Dogecoin enthusiasts have collectively raised funds for various causes, including disaster relief efforts, animal welfare organizations, and campaigns aimed at fostering education and environmental protection.

The remarkable journey of Dogecoin has been marked by milestones and significant events. In 2021, it soared to unprecedented heights, capturing the attention of investors and the general public alike. Elon Musk, the enigmatic CEO of Tesla and SpaceX, has been a vocal supporter of Dogecoin, frequently tweeting about the currency and contributing to its growing popularity.
